An elegant addition to the Hotel Nikko, Anzu draws locals and international travelers with its blend of Eastern and Western cuisine. House specialties include prime cuts of beef, and there’s a Tokyo-trained master chef steering the full-service sushi bar. The restaurant perches on a balcony overlooking the hotel’s unusual lobby and
it showcases works by local artists. Visitors can sample an array of sake cocktails in
a lounge with bar seating.
